METHODOLOGY
- value for each tram stop is counted in linear proportion to trams stopping. Relatively, the images show the proportion between usage of main nodes. Quantitatively, the capacity was calculated as the number of trams stopping multiplied by 240 (intuitively estimated average capacity of tram), and divided by 5, according to estimation that in the city center personal average travel would be 2,5km long (average 500m between stops). No correction for the filling of wagons.
